报道1种制备C/C复合材料抗烧蚀TaC涂层的新技术.用红外光谱、XRD及SEM分析和表征醇基钽膜,用XRD和SEM分析和表征TaC涂层.制备出的醇基钽是非晶态结构,在C/C复合材料上将这种凝胶铺展形成致密的多层膜.在石墨化炉中多层膜被转化为TaC涂层.在1 200℃时,形成的涂层中含有TaC和Ta2O5.高于1 400℃时涂层中只有TaC存在.1 600℃时所形成的涂层是1种连续致密的层状结构,1 400℃时所形成的涂层是1种多微孔的网状结构.
